📜 Tungkol kay Grisha Yeager
Grisha Yeager is the father of Eren and foster father of Mikasa. He is a renowned doctor who was well respected in the District of Shiganshina after he saved the village from a mysterious viral epidemic by developing vaccines. He also provides a medical house call service to the people of Shiganshina and to various towns in addition to having a network of contacts within the Corps of the Shiganshina district. (Source: Wikipedia, edited) Note: Grisha Yeager is the official English translation by Kodansha.

🧠 Personality
Although he appeared on the surface to be a rather calm, calculated man, Grisha's most notable characteristics were his hard-headed personality and his intense passion for whatever cause he dedicated himself to. Grisha's hard-headed tendency was most evident during his childhood, and usually to his own detriment. This was best exemplified by his decision to ignore his mother's warnings, and take his younger sister outside Liberio's Internment Zone, leading to her eventual demise. Grisha also demonstrated a tendency toward rashness, failing to recognize the danger his behavior put his family in and even looking down on his parents for their subservient nature to the Marley government; this was despite the fact that they were only trying to keep him from suffering the same fate as his sister. It was this same rashness that led him to join the Eldian Restorationists, and to his eventual exile to Paradis Island. Due to the death of Faye and the daily oppression he had to face in the continental mainland, Grisha developed a deep hatred towards Marley, to the point that his objective was to get revenge on its people for the long suffering caused upon the Eldian people, even if it meant enacting the same violence the Marleyans accused his people of. This radical enmity towards them went to the extent that he and fellow Restorationists came to believe that the Marleyan people never suffered any kind of atrocity during their subjugation under the Eldian Empire, associating any Marleyan narrative as lies and hateful propaganda made in order to portray Eldians as monstruous people deserving of eternal hatred. He was thus severely anti-establishment, revolutionary, and against the Marleyan status quo. As a Restorationist, he believed that Eldians were to suffer for eternity unless someone took a stand against it and changed the world. He was brave, due to deciding to go against the nation that was at the time the global superpower, and initially willing to go through any sacrifice if it meant the freedom for all Eldians in the end. Grisha loved and took pride in being an Eldian, and a Subject of Ymir, believing that they were the "chosen children of God", and that their ancestors were in the right. Grisha considered the world to be cruel and unjust, especially for punishing the Eldians during his time for crimes that happened before they were even born. He thus longed for complete freedom for himself and his people, for all Eldians to be able to enjoy the beauties of the outside world without being prevented by racism and hatred from the various anti-Eldian peoples of the world. Grisha was also charismatic, rapidly gaining significant standing within the Restorationists, being capable of providing fiery speeches to his fellow comrades in the organization, managing to rile them up in intense cheering. It was this fanaticism for restoring Eldia and get revenge on Marley which caused him to commit many mistakes as a parent with his firstborn Zeke, with he and Dina neglecting him as a child when Zeke just wanted to spend quality time with them, and becoming verbally violent whenever he questioned Grisha's plan or was not getting the grades required to become a Warrior Unit. Grisha also seemed to possess a rather profound lack of self-awareness, failing to see the consequences of his actions unless they were presented to him directly. It was this same lack of awareness that led him to ultimately drive an emotional wedge between himself and Zeke, causing Zeke to betray Grisha and his comrades to the Marley government. In his later life, Grisha had been shown to be rather weak-willed. When offered to take up Eren Kruger's mission in the wake of the Restorationists' capture and torture, Grisha initially refused, claiming he would never have joined their cause if he had known the price he would have to pay, although he was later persuaded to accept Kruger's mission due to his strong sense of obligation to his fellow Restorationists. Grisha apologizes to an adult Zeke for being a horrible father Grisha was also a very compassionate man at heart, who grew out of his fanatical hatred in his latter years especially, as he was not able to find pleasure in seeing Gross being eaten alive in front of him, despite having been the man who killed his little sister. Grisha attempted to rectify his mistakes by having his second son Eren live a safe life from the burden of having to free Eldia, and did not shy away from showing him his profound love, demonstrating how the mistakes he made with Zeke impacted him in his latter life. However, this mistreatment with Zeke would continue to gnaw at him secretly. He also did not have the courage at first to kill the Reiss family, especially its children, due to being a doctor that was supposed to save lives, not take them away. 👔 Appearance
Human form
Grisha was a fairly tall, slender man with straight black hair neatly parted down the middle, a thin beard and mustache, and gray eyes. He wore a gray suit with a black vest and a white shirt, a plain bolo tie, and round glasses. On the left side of his chest, he had a large cross scar that he carved into himself as an oath and rite of passage to join the Eldian Restorationists.

⚡ Abilities
Medicine
Grisha was a very skillful doctor, and served many families within the Walls. He was able to cure hundreds of people from a sickness that attacked mankind during his time in the Walls. After the plague broke out, Grisha was skillful enough to stop it. When Carla got sick, he not only cured her, but also her entire family. His great skill in medicine is likely attributed to him coming from a more advanced society outside the Walls with further advancements in medicine. He was able to gain knowledge of medical care from his father who owned a clinic in Liberio, and served many patients before being sent to Paradis Island.
